NuxtJS优化之增加模版变量

NuxtJS 在渲染页面时,只有固定几个变量,比如:APP、ENV、HEAD 等。而这些远远满足不了自定义的需求。 举个现实的场景:项目中,有些页面使用灵犀系统上报埋点,有些页面不使用,如果把灵犀代码放到统一的页面入口中,对于不使用灵犀的页面而言,反而增加了一个多余的网络请求,影响页面性能。 我们的

2024-04-20 发布

VPS配置一键脚本

背景 自己有一台服务器,每次切换机房时,机器会被重置(提供商不提供备份机制),导致又得按照之前的配置手动来一遍,非常的耗时,也不方便。 解决方案 受网上一键脚本启发,制作了一个适合自己服务器的一键脚本。 可学到的知识点 如何在 shell 中显示和操作可选择菜单。 如何安装系统服务。 什么是 ACM

2024-04-20 发布

安装 Trojan-Go 服务端

Trojan 和 Trojan-go 的区别,可以参考官方说明。 安装 去 Releases 页面下载对应的版本。 cd ~ wget https://github.com/p4gefau1t/trojan-go/releases/download/v0.10.6/trojan-go-linux-a

2024-04-20 发布

iTerm 设置代理

背景 平常我们都是通过 Chrome 插件进行代理,走的协议也是 socks5,但脱离开 Chrome,就无能为力了,比如在 iTerm 中也需要访问一些项目或者库函数。 iTerm 自身支持设置代理,但用的都是 http 或 https ,不支持 socks5 协议。 方案 privoxy 工具能

2024-04-20 发布

阿里云ECS 中配置 Nginx stream 模块

阿里云ECS 默认是没有安装 nginx ,先安装 nginx yum update yum install nginx systemctl enable nginx systemctl start nginx 其次,安装 stream 模块 yum install nginx-mod-stream

2023-11-10 发布

使用 ACME 生成自签发证书

acme 说明文档:https://github.com/acmesh-official/acme.sh/wiki/%E8%AF%B4%E6%98%8E 官方说的很详细。 这里就以本站域名为例,说下配置过程。当前域名 DNS 托管到 CloudFlare ,所以变量是 CF 开头。如果是 Godad

2023-10-26 发布

家用 Aruba AP选择

目前家里用的是 网件 R6400 ,2.4G/5G 频段在关上门之后,衰减还是挺明显,视频聊天偶尔不太稳定,就有想换一台 AP 的想法 。 公司内部使用 Aruba 品牌,对它的稳定性和可靠性,还是比较信任和认可的。 选择优先考虑稳定性,其次才是速度,稳定性比速度重要。在 Wifi 领域,往往两者是

2023-08-28 发布

安装 HP P1106 打印机

下载驱动 Window 系统驱动:https://support.hp.com/cn-zh/drivers/selfservice/hp-laserjet-pro-p1106-p1108-printer-series/5099191/model/5099192 MacOS 系统驱动:需要下载 Hew

2023-08-05 发布

macOS 无法在/data根目录写入的问题

BigSur、Monterey和Ventura系统 创建文件 /etc/synthetic.conf。 sudo vi /etc/synthetic.conf 写文件,注意 data 和 /System 之间是tab键(切记:这里是tab键,不是空格,空格是不生效的) data /System/Vo

2023-08-03 发布

macOS 如何修改“账户名称”

适用范围: 适用于macOS系统修改当前登陆账号的“账户名称” 原因分析: 如需修改macOS系统修改当前登陆账号的“账户名称”,可以使用此操作进行修改 解决方案: 1、菜单栏图标,选择“系统偏好设置”; 2、选择“用户

2023-08-03 发布